Class ShardingNetworkPublicAddressState
- java.lang.Object
-
- com.pulumi.resources.InputArgs
-
- com.pulumi.resources.ResourceArgs
-
- com.pulumi.alicloud.mongodb.inputs.ShardingNetworkPublicAddressState
-
public final class ShardingNetworkPublicAddressState extends com.pulumi.resources.ResourceArgs
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static class
ShardingNetworkPublicAddressState.Builder
-
Field Summary
Fields Modifier and Type Field Description static ShardingNetworkPublicAddressState
Empty
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static ShardingNetworkPublicAddressState.Builder
builder()
static ShardingNetworkPublicAddressState.Builder
builder(ShardingNetworkPublicAddressState defaults)
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
dbInstanceId()
java.util.Optional<com.pulumi.core.Output<java.util.List<ShardingNetworkPublicAddressNetworkAddressArgs>>>
networkAddresses()
java.util.Optional<com.pulumi.core.Output<java.lang.String>>
nodeId()
-
-
-
Field Detail
-
Empty
public static final ShardingNetworkPublicAddressState Empty
-
-
Method Detail
-
dbInstanceId
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> dbInstanceId()
- Returns:
- The ID of the instance.
-
networkAddresses
public java.util.Optional<com.pulumi.core.Output<java.util.List<ShardingNetworkPublicAddressNetworkAddressArgs>>> networkAddresses()
- Returns:
- The endpoint of the instance.
-
nodeId
public java.util.Optional<com.pulumi.core.Output<java.lang.String>> nodeId()
- Returns:
- The ID of the `mongos`, `shard`, or `Configserver` node in the sharded cluster instance.
-
builder
public static ShardingNetworkPublicAddressState.Builder builder()
-
builder
public static ShardingNetworkPublicAddressState.Builder builder(ShardingNetworkPublicAddressState defaults)
-
-